In this episode of the Run from the Norm podcast, we sit down with Kylee Wiscombe, a trailblazer in building community and mental health advocacy. Kylee shares her journey from struggling to run a mile to completing marathons, all while navigating the challenges of bipolar disorder. Through movement and connection, she found strength and purpose, leading her to create Gr8ter, a nonprofit dedicated to mental health recovery and suicide prevention.
We dive into the origins of Trail Fridays, an empowering running group fostering resilience and belonging, and Top of Tamarack, an event that challenges participants to push their limits while raising awareness for mental health. Kylee’s story is one of perseverance, breaking stigmas, and using movement to heal not just herself, but an entire community.
